SK Telecom, LG Uplus and KT are among the members of the brand new O-RAN alliance in South Korea
South Korea not too long ago launched the Open RAN Trade Alliance (ORIA), a nationwide physique with the primary purpose of creating a home Open RAN (O-RAN) ecosystem within the nation.
In a launch, South Korea’s Ministry of Science and ICT famous that the ORIA, which can collaborate with worldwide Open RAN trade our bodies such because the O-RAN Alliance, brings collectively the nation’s cellular carriers, native and worldwide distributors, analysis corporations and academia to collaborate on O-RAN improvements and develop a public-private ecosystem within the Asian nation.
The members of the O-RAN Trade Alliance embrace cellular operators SK Telecom, KT and LG Uplus in addition to distributors comparable to Samsung, LG, Nokia, Innowireless, HFR, FRTech, and Strong, plus Yonsei College, the Korea Institute for Clever Data Society Promotion, Korea Electronics and Telecommunications Analysis Institute and Korea Data and Communication Know-how, amongst others.
“ORIA will take part within the planning and coordination of the federal government’s O-RAN R&D roadmap to contribute to the enhancement of home companies’ technological competitiveness. Second, ORIA will take a number one function in home and worldwide demonstration and interoperability verification tasks, to generate new O-RAN demand. ORIA can even actively interact within the institution of a world certification system and standardization course of for O-RAN tools, thereby making a basis for getting into the worldwide market, and help Korea in changing into a number one nation in O-RAN applied sciences and merchandise,” the Ministry mentioned.
“Amidst intensifying world technological competitors surrounding communication networks, O-RAN is gaining consideration as a key aspect for taking the upper floor on this competitors. By means of ORIA, we purpose to create a collaborative and mutually helpful ecosystem amongst the private and non-private sectors, in addition to massive companies and SMEs,” mentioned minister Lee Jong-ho.
“We additionally sit up for proactive engagement into worldwide cooperation in O-RAN know-how and standardization, which can develop the outreach of Korea by way of cooperation in superior applied sciences generally,” the official added.
O-RAN revenues are forecasted to account for greater than 15% of the worldwide RAN market by 2027, because the market is experiencing a slower progress than initially projected, in accordance to a current report by Dell’Oro Group.
Dell’Oro has revised downwards its total estimate of the expansion of O-RAN. Following three years of O-RAN revenues accelerating at a considerably quicker tempo than anticipated and a number of upward forecast changes, that is the primary downward forecast revision because the agency began monitoring O-RAN, reflecting some hesitancy in regards to the next-generation architectures.
The analysis agency famous that what’s complicating the evaluation is the truth that O-RAN adoption has been blended throughout the greenfield and the brownfield operators. With greenfield and early adopter brownfield deployments maturing, the fact the trade is now going through is that it’ll take a while for the opposite segments to match and offset the extra steady traits with the early adopters, in response to Dell’Oro.
The examine additionally confirmed that the cumulative O-RAN revenues have been revised downward by 5-10% via the forecast interval.
